    Britten composed this "for high voice" and although Sophie Wyss gave the prem (or was prepped for it), it was Pears who performed it most and the work entered the tenor repertoire.
    Heather Harper recorded it with Marriner and other women have made successful recordings.
    There is a lot of 'partisanship' associated with the piece and I have long thought that it suits a female voice best. Pears, in later life, said the same and admitted that it requires better French than most British singers could manage. Harper had studied sung French and Wyss was German Swiss who settled in England. She performed with Britten at the piano many times after WW2 and well into Britten's late middle period. She was brilliant at recital scale but not at the 'operatic' strength of Pears or Harper.
    The remarkable Barbara Hannigan of Canada trained on several instruments then as a conductor, increasingly singing as well after many colleagues encouraged her, especially in Europe and notably Gyorgy Ligeti but she is cautious in what she both sings and conducts.
    Her performance here is superb and was probably rehearsed a lot because some of the writing is such that a conductor usual. Here we witness utter mutual trust by all of the musicians involved and they achieve the light and shade as well as the dynamics of what remains a challenging work from 1940.

    I can't help feel that Britten became a nasty little man. This cycle was written for soprano and premiered in 1940 by Sophie Wyss. Britten later dumped her in favour of the ghastly Peter Pears. By 1942, Britten's preferred Peter Pears's interpretation of Les Illuminations to Wyss's performance, which he described to a close friend as "hopelessly inefficient." Wyss was keen to resume her professional relationship with Britten; he was no longer interested and confessed to Pears that he was "too fond of her to be rude, & not interested enough to be critical". Composed in 1939, aged 26, it is Britten at his best. Then came Grimes and the paranoia. He surrounded himself with Yes-Men and those who dared criticise were expelled. This performance cuts out the middle man (the conductor) and gives a great connection to the text. It reminds us that Britten could have been a great composer.
